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
87782413 78923350 8406 13230488291
373351561 65
373351561 65
7187570860 54 49005043069 08320778 0759330
All about undefined
Interested in learning more?
373351561 65
7187570860 54 49005043069 08320778 0759330
See more
784 99
423 694 56809
See more
9548 45570 30915
081462 964 90287794239
See more